Amazon Bedrock is designed to support developers in building and scaling generative AI applications by providing access to foundation models (FMs) and tools for customization. Below are three key use cases it addresses effectively.
1. Content Generation and Automation Amazon Bedrock simplifies creating text-based content, such as marketing copy, chatbots, or documentation. Developers can use pre-trained models like Claude or Jurassic-2 to generate human-like text tailored to specific needs. For example, a customer service team could build a chatbot that handles common queries by fine-tuning a model on historical support tickets. Bedrock’s API allows integration into existing workflows, enabling automated article summarization or code snippet generation. This reduces manual effort while maintaining consistency, especially for repetitive tasks like generating product descriptions for e-commerce platforms.
2. Data Analysis and Insight Extraction Bedrock helps process large datasets to uncover patterns or summarize information. Models can analyze structured data (e.g., sales figures) or unstructured text (e.g., customer reviews) to produce actionable insights. A financial analyst might use Bedrock to extract key points from earnings call transcripts, generating concise reports. Similarly, healthcare applications could summarize patient records to highlight critical trends. Developers can chain multiple models—such as combining text generation with embeddings for semantic search—to build custom pipelines for tasks like sentiment analysis or anomaly detection in logs.
3. Personalized User Experiences Bedrock enables dynamic personalization by leveraging user data to tailor interactions. For instance, an e-commerce platform could use it to recommend products based on browsing history, adjusting descriptions in real time. Educational apps might adapt learning materials to a student’s progress by analyzing performance data. Developers can fine-tune models on proprietary datasets to reflect brand voice or domain-specific terminology, ensuring outputs align with user expectations. This flexibility supports scenarios like adaptive gaming narratives or personalized fitness plans, where responses need to evolve based on individual behavior.
By focusing on these areas, Bedrock provides developers with scalable infrastructure and model choice, reducing the complexity of deploying generative AI in production. Its managed service approach allows teams to experiment and iterate without heavy upfront investment in model training or infrastructure.
Zilliz Cloud is a managed vector database built on Milvus perfect for building GenAI applications.
Try FreeLike the article? Spread the word